HC Deb 09 January 2002 vol 377 cc872-3W
Mr. Hancock

To ask the Secretary of State for Trade and Industry on what basis the decision was made to grant an export licence to BAE Systems for its Military Air Traffic Control system to be sold to the Tanzania Government; and if she will make a statement. [25830]

Nigel Griffiths

All relevant export licence applications are considered on a case by case basis against the Consolidated EU and national arms export licensing criteria. I refer the hon. Member to the reply from my right hon. Friend the Member for Neath (Peter Hain), the Minister of State, Foreign and Commonwealth Office, to my hon. Friend the Member for Crawley (Laura Moffatt) on 26 October 2000,Official Report, columns 199–203W.

Mr. Hancock

To ask the Secretary of State for Trade and Industry what assessment has been made of the World Bank's study into the technology of the Military Air Traffic Control System; and if she will make a statement. [25829]

Nigel Griffiths

The Department of Trade and Industry's Export Control Organisation considers all relevant information available at the time when assessing export licence applications against the Consolidated EU and national arms export licensing criteria. Where appropriate, this includes considering the views of international organisations like the World Bank.

Dr. Tonge

To ask the Secretary of State for Trade and Industry what discussions she has had with other Government departments regarding the sale by BAE Systems to the Government of Tanzania of an air traffic control system. [24975]

Nigel Griffiths

The Department of Trade and Industry's Export Control Organisation circulates all relevant export licence applications to other Government Departments with an interest as determined by those Departments in line with their policy responsibilities. These include the Department for International Development, the Foreign and Commonwealth Office, and the Ministry of Defence.

Details of discussions with other Government Departments are exempt from disclosure under the Code of Practice on Access to Government Information.
